A straightforward salad dressing recipe has gained widespread attention for its ease and flavor. Many home cooks now memorize it, making it a staple in their kitchens. The recipe’s popularity highlights a shift toward simple, homemade dressings.
A simple salad dressing recipe has become a viral sensation among home cooks, with many claiming to have memorized it because of its ease and flavor. The recipe’s widespread sharing highlights a growing preference for quick, homemade options over store-bought dressings, reflecting broader trends in cooking simplicity and health-conscious eating.
The recipe consists of just a few common ingredients: olive oil, vinegar, Dijon mustard, honey, salt, and pepper. It is praised for its balanced flavor profile and versatility, suitable for various salads and vegetables. For more ideas, check out our salad lunch container guide.
According to social media posts and food blogs, numerous home cooks have adopted this recipe as their go-to dressing, often memorizing it for convenience. Food experts note that simple dressings like this one are gaining popularity as consumers seek healthier, less processed options. The ease of memorization and quick preparation make it appealing for busy households.
Why This Simple Salad Dressing Matters for Home Cooking
The widespread adoption of this easy recipe reflects a broader shift toward homemade, health-conscious food choices. It demonstrates how minimal ingredients and straightforward techniques can produce flavorful results, encouraging more people to cook at home.
Additionally, the recipe’s memorability reduces reliance on store-bought dressings, which often contain preservatives and additives. This trend aligns with increasing consumer interest in transparency and natural ingredients in food.

The Rise of Simple, Homemade Salad Dressings
Over recent years, there has been a notable increase in interest in simple, homemade condiments and dressings. Social media platforms like TikTok and Instagram have amplified this trend, with users sharing quick recipes that require few ingredients and minimal effort.
This particular salad dressing gained popularity through viral posts, where users highlighted its ease of memorization and delicious taste. Food bloggers and culinary enthusiasts have also promoted similar recipes, emphasizing their convenience and health benefits.
Historically, salad dressings have ranged from complex vinaigrettes to creamy options, but recent preferences favor straightforward, customizable recipes that can be quickly prepared and memorized.

Key Questions
What are the ingredients of this salad dressing?
The core ingredients are olive oil, vinegar, Dijon mustard, honey, salt, and pepper.
Can I customize this dressing?
Yes, you can adjust the acidity, sweetness, or add herbs to suit your taste preferences.
Why has this recipe become so popular?
Its simplicity, quick preparation, and great flavor make it appealing for busy home cooks seeking healthy, homemade options.
Is this recipe suitable for all types of salads?
Yes, it’s versatile and works well with leafy greens, vegetables, and even grains or pasta salads.
Are there any health benefits to making this dressing at home?
Homemade dressings typically contain fewer preservatives and additives, allowing for healthier eating habits.
